Kasauli to Udaipur - Multiple Options To Reach By Cab, Flight, Bus, Train
Udaipur is approximately 800+ kms from Kasauli. The fastest way to reach Udaipur from Kasauli is by Cab, Flight Via Mohali. It takes approximately 4 hours. The cheapest way to reach Udaipur from Kasauli is by Bus, Flight, Train Via Chandigarh, Jaipur which would take approximately 12 hours.
Sort By
Mode of Transport
Via Mohali
RECOMMENDED
FASTEST
Kasauli
Mohali
Udaipur
Approx Travel Time
3h 55m
₹8,654
Onwards
Via Chandigarh, Jaipur
CHEAPEST
Kasauli
Chandigarh
Jaipur
Udaipur
Approx Travel Time
11h 20m
₹5,490
Onwards
Kasauli
Chandigarh
Jaipur
Udaipur
Approx Travel Time
11h 20m
₹6,700
Onwards
Kasauli
Chandigarh
Jaipur
Udaipur
Approx Travel Time
5h 5m
₹11,663
Onwards
Kasauli
Chandigarh
Jaipur
Udaipur
Approx Travel Time
13h 5m
₹5,725
Onwards
Kasauli
Chandigarh
Jaipur
Udaipur
Approx Travel Time
5h 5m
₹12,873
Onwards
Via Chandigarh, Delhi
Kasauli
Chandigarh
Delhi
Udaipur
Approx Travel Time
5h 20m
₹7,928
Onwards
Kasauli
Chandigarh
Delhi
Udaipur
Approx Travel Time
5h 20m
₹9,138
Onwards
Via Mohali, Jaipur
Kasauli
Mohali
Jaipur
Udaipur
Approx Travel Time
11h 20m
₹6,687
Onwards
Via Delhi
Kasauli
Delhi
Udaipur
Approx Travel Time
10h 16m
₹9,292
Onwards
Frequently Asked Questions
What is the distance between Kasauli and Udaipur?
Udaipur is approximately 800+ kms from Kasauli.
How long does it take to reach Udaipur from Kasauli?
It takes approximately 4 hours to reach Udaipur from Kasauli by Cab, Flight Via Mohali.
What is the cheapest way to reach Udaipur from Kasauli?
The cheapest way to reach Udaipur from Kasauli is by Bus, Flight, Train Via Chandigarh, Jaipur.
What is the fastest way to reach Udaipur from Kasauli?
The fastest way to reach Udaipur from Kasauli is by Cab, Flight Via Mohali.